      Stuff like chocolate is -very- shelf stable. There are a lot of foods that have best by dates that only exist because they have to print something that will store practically forever. Shit like rice or canned goods and such will basically last for far longer than any reasonable person will ever be able to keep them if stored right.

    I suggest sealed storage with an anti humidifier sachet OP.
    Humidity is the main reason for blooming.
